Answer:


\boxed{\sf 200\pi}

Explanation:

We know that the volume of a cone:-


\boxed{\sf \pi r^2\cfrac{h}{3}}

(r = 10) (h = 6)


\sf \pi * 10^2*\cfrac{6}{3}

Divide numbers:-


\sf \cfrac{6}{3}=\boxed{2}


\sf 10^2* \:2\pi


\sf 100* \:2\pi

Multiply numbers:-


\boxed{\sf 200\pi}

Therefore, your answer is 200π³

We could also multiply 200 by 3.14 which will give you 628 units³.
